Cal. VEH § 2269

This is the official text of Cal. VEH § 2269, part of California’s Vehicle Code — governs traffic laws, driver's licenses, and vehicle registration.

Official statutory text

(a) The commissioner shall provide, as safety equipment, boots to each member of the California Highway Patrol who is assigned to ride motorcycles. This safety equipment shall remain the property of the state. Items lost or damaged because of the negligence of the officer shall be replaced by the officer at his or her expense.

(b) The commissioner shall pay the cost of aviation boots to each member of the California Highway Patrol who is assigned to aircraft operations and shall make aviation boots directly available for purchase by those members.
